Transaction 42c356cff58c619210cb21de924495f3f0ea7e883203452ad5261eeb3d122526

1 Input
2 Outputs
  • 42c356cff58c619210cb21de924495f3f0ea7e883203452ad5261eeb3d122526:0
  • value  445680
    address  35JCegVwKGFR7EP5VEuEVdwhVPAN3f8FoD
  • 42c356cff58c619210cb21de924495f3f0ea7e883203452ad5261eeb3d122526:1
  • value  15999787
    address  358yWzki8W54mqc2cTEtuaS6E83AziJgQb